Notes for Gordon M. Carpenter: 1999 - Gordon and his wife both drive schoolbuses in North Waterboro, Maine. Wife has a beautiful registered Morgan horse which they show. They live beside his mother Hattie, who must be the widow of Austin Carpenter. Both houses are at the top of the ridge near Ross Corner Road and just before the downhill where the Carpenter cemetery is. This is on Clark's Bridge Road about a mile and a quarter in from Sokokis Trail (Route 5, North) |
